User Manual for NATICK's Footwear Database

Abstract

Natick's Footwear Database is a computerized system for the management of literature regarding lower extremity health and comfort as they relate to footwear. Six major topics define the focus and the contents of the database. These are: (1) anatomy; (2) biomechanics; (3) environment; (4) footwear; (5) injury; and (6) physiology. System capabilities include: text and keyword searches of the literature in the database; presentation on the computer screen of the results of searches; and generation of printed reports of the results of searches. An entry in the database contains the complete reference, the keywords assigned, and an overall summary of the contents. In the case of a paper dealing with an experiments, summaries of the methods employed and the results of the work are also presented. This report contains detailed information regarding the operation of the user version of the footwear database. Included are instructions for installing the database, conducting text and keyword searches, and obtaining outputs from the searches.
